I got the quick bits you got the uh attentional resources, the trade I just it doesn’t Intel – doesn’t appear to have done anything to mitigate the stability issues reported by owners of the company’s 13th and 14th gen processors other than to say they’re looking into it. So other companies are stepping in systems Builder Falcon Northwest, released a guide to modifying some bios settings that may help, while Asus has released a bios update for its motherboards with a new Intel Baseline profile. According to a report from Gamers Nexus, the company has apparently left suppliers, employees and contractors unpaid for as long as 4 months in large part, due to holding large amounts of unsold inventory. But the situation has been exacerbated by what sounds like bad management.

A cease and assist letter sent to a former employee for sharing his story and infighting between EK, cooling’s, us branch and its Slovenian headquarters.
